Advertisement
Guest User

Untitled

a guest
Nov 20th, 2019
140
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.92 KB | None | 0 0
  1. #include <iostream>
  2.  
  3. using namespace std;
  4.  
  5. long long q,maxi=0,mini=0,x;
  6.  
  7. int main()
  8. {
  9. cin >> q;
  10. long long t[q+1];
  11. for (int i=0;i<q;i++)
  12. {
  13. cin >>t[i];
  14. }
  15. mini=t[0];
  16. for(int i=1;i<q;i++)
  17. {
  18. if (maxi<t[i])
  19. {
  20. x=i;
  21. maxi=t[i];
  22. }
  23.  
  24. }
  25. for (int j=0;j<q;j++)
  26. {
  27.  
  28.  
  29. if(j==0)
  30. cout << "-1 "<<maxi<<endl;
  31. else if(j==q-1)
  32. cout <<mini<< " -1" <<endl;
  33. else
  34. {
  35. if(x==j)
  36. {
  37. for(int i=j+1;i<q-1;i++)
  38. {
  39. if (t[i+1]<t[i])
  40. {
  41. x=i;
  42. maxi=t[i];
  43. }
  44. }
  45. }
  46. if(t[j-1]>mini)
  47. mini=t[j-1];
  48.  
  49. cout <<mini<<" "<<maxi<<endl;
  50. }
  51. }
  52. return 0;
  53.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ement